graph this line using the slope and y - intercept! y = -\\frac{4}{9}x + 6 click to select points on the graph.
Answer
Explanation:
Step1: Identify y - intercept
The equation is in slope - intercept form $y = mx + b$, where $b$ is the y - intercept. For $y=-\frac{4}{9}x + 6$, $b = 6$. So, plot the point $(0,6)$ on the graph.
Step2: Identify slope
The slope $m=-\frac{4}{9}$. This means for every 9 units we move to the right along the x - axis, we move 4 units down along the y - axis. From the point $(0,6)$, move 9 units to the right to $x = 9$, and 4 units down to $y=6 - 4=2$. Plot the point $(9,2)$.
Step3: Draw the line
Connect the points $(0,6)$ and $(9,2)$ with a straight line. This line represents the graph of $y =-\frac{4}{9}x+6$.
Answer:
Graph the line by plotting $(0,6)$ (y - intercept) and then using the slope to find another point like $(9,2)$ and connecting them.
